Holographic warped CFTs from General Relativity on AdS3
Kristiansen Lara, Ricardo Troncoso
Abstract
We introduce a new set of boundary conditions for three-dimensional Einstein gravity with negative cosmological constant. The canonical generators plainly realize the semidirect sum of Virasoro and u(1) Kac-Moody algebras in its standard form, without the need of additional redefinitions of the global charges. We show that requiring Euclidean BTZ and thermal AdS3 to be diffeomorphic precisely induces the warped modular S-transformation of the chemical potentials. The corresponding warped Cardy formula then exactly reproduces the Bekenstein-Hawking entropy, where the ground state is identified as Euclidean AdS3. An explicit comparison with the boundary conditions of Brown-Henneaux and Compere-Song-Strominger is also addressed.
